Goal of this unit: give directions in clear English, describe where things are using prepositions of place, write a short email and a 100-word presentation about your country. Tested in Test 1 (matching), Test 2 (prepositions), Test 3 (picture fill-in), Test 5 (note-making from a travel dialogue), and Test 14 (~100-word letter / description).

📐 Prepositions of place இடம்

  • behind · in front of · next to · between · opposite
  • on the left · on the right · at the end of
  • in = inside (in the room) · on = surface or line (on the road, on Main Street)
  • at = a point (at the bus stop, at the corner)
The cafe is between the bank and the temple. The post office is opposite the school. The library is at the end of the road.

📐 Imperatives — directions கட்டளை

  • Verb first, no subject.
  • Walk along Main Street.
  • Turn left / right at the traffic lights.
  • Go straight for 200 metres.
  • Take the second right.
  • Cross the bridge. Stop at the temple.
  • "You will pass…" / "You will see…" → polite tone.

🐝 Collective nouns — animals

  • a herd of cattle / elephants
  • a flock of birds / sheep
  • a swarm of bees
  • a brood of chicken
  • a drove of pigs
  • a kit of pigeons
  • a school of fish

📦 Collective nouns — things

  • a fleet of ships
  • a bunch of bananas / flowers / keys
  • a chain of islands
  • a galaxy of stars
  • a panel of experts
  • a shelf of books

✍️ Writing — official word counts

  • Notice / message (Test 6): 40–50 words. Headline + passive verb + place / date / time + description + contact + signature.
  • Short paragraph (Test 8): 50–60 words. Topic sentence + 3 concrete details + closing.
  • Letter / data description (Test 14): ~100 words. Address top-right, "Dear ...", three paragraphs, "Love / Yours sincerely + name".
  • Essay / article / speech (Test 16): ~200 words. Hook + one paragraph per bullet + warm closing.
  • Email (this unit): From / To / Subject → Dear ... → arrival + feeling → news → reassurance → question → Love, name.
